- URBS parameter adapter from Deltares (this wiki), responsible for:
- Conversion of the Delft-FEWS PI Parameter XML file to the *.ini file that will be used by the URBS pre adapter. This parameters file can incorporate location attribute modifiers written by Delft-FEWS

- URBS pre and post adapter from Don Carroll, responsible for:
- Extraction of the start date, end date and time increment for the data series from the startDate, endDate and timeStep.
- Please note that the pre and post adapter will assume a GMT+10 time zone, even if you specify differently. For any questions regarding this behavior (which does not correspond to the documentation, see link below), please contact Don Carroll.
- Conversion of time series files for rainfall, gauging station and inflow data (i.e. the “.r”, “.g” or ‘.i” files) from Delf-FEWS PI XML to native URBS formatted files.
- Creation of the modelAdapter.bat file, to start the URBS model
- Conversion of the URBS output files to a single Delft-FEWS PI XML time series file
- Conversion of log messages from both the model run and the pre- and post adapter to Delft-FEWS PI XML log files
